Cask @ Counting House, JDW. Slightly hazy, golden colour, white head. Aroma is slightly hoppy, citrus, cardboard. Flavour: well hopped, fruity. Slightly bitter and dry. Very sessionable.

Cask handpull at The county Hotel, JDW, Ashford. Pale gold, lasting white head. Hey the week 2 beers are coming on. Just a little soapy on the hops some yeast some biscuit, which is odd for such a pale beer. Great condition though. Really good in mouth. Slight bit of peach too. Rather lovely and the conditon is amazing.

Cask-conditioned at the Commercial Rooms (JDW), Bristol 11/04/10. Pale gold in colour with a slightly off-putting, dirty beige head. Light, floral hop aroma with some decent malts. Easy drinking, with fruity malts and a pleasantly bitter finish. Overall, pretty good for a low strength bitter.
